ISIS 700 Hazardous Area PC

The ISIS 700 is a complete PC for use in hazardous areas. The unit comprises of a membrane keyboard, an integral pointing device together with a 12.1" TFT colour display.

The display is of SVGA resolution (800 x 600) allowing 256000 colours. The LCD display is backlit using a cold-cathode flourescent lamp producing a bright, 300 cd/m2 screen.

The PC can be supplied with MS DOS, Windows 95/98, Windows NT and Embedded NT and others on request.

The communications interfaces include Ehternet 10/100 and 4 serial channels and a parallel port. Mass storage devices may be connected using SCSI and/or fast IDE. There is also a PC104 interface for hardware expansion.

The power requirements can be satisfied by a universal 85-250V AC supply or 24V DC. The power consumption is 40W (approx).
